In 2019, the total average income per household member in Bulgaria increased by 9.6% as compared to 2018, the National Statistical Institute announced. In the past ten years (2010-2019) it increased 1.8 times. The salary forms 56.6% of the total income. Incomes from all social transfers (pensions, unemployment benefits, family allowances and other social benefits and compensations) formed 30.2% of the total income. Self-employment earnings formed 6.4% of the total income.
